Show filters
Sort by

Don’t leave so soon. You can test our service for

Start now
Gold medal
5.00/5
72 reviews from 2 sources
580 Indian Rocks Rd N, Belleair Bluffs
Gold medal
5.00/5
46 reviews from 3 sources
428 Indian Rocks Rd N, Belleair Bluffs
4.91/5
69 reviews from 2 sources
280 Indian Rocks Rd N, Belleair Bluffs
4.90/5
41 reviews from 3 sources
790 Indian Rocks Rd N, Belleair Bluffs
4.86/5
111 reviews from 4 sources
400 Indian Rock Road N., Belleair Bluffs
4.82/5
159 reviews from 3 sources
268 INDIAN ROCKS ROAD NORTH, Belleair Bluffs
4.68/5
62 reviews from 4 sources
100 INDIAN ROCKS ROAD NORTH SUITE 3, Belleair Bluffs
3.78/5
23 reviews from 2 sources
2892 W Bay Dr, Belleair Bluffs
MAP LIST